Special Education Extended School Year (ESY) - ECSE
Extended school year services are required by the State of Minnesota for students with disabilities to attain and maintain skills identified in annual goals and in order to provide a free, appropriate public education. Elementary ESY integrates with STEP to provide ESY services and enrichment opportunities. Secondary ESY integrates with LEAP to provide ESY services and enrichment opportunities. ESY often does not address all of the IEP services on a student’s IEP, but only those IEP goals for which a student qualifies for ESY services. A student must be determined eligible for ESY through the IEP team process.
